Finding and keeping the best minds
Whether specialists or managers, engineers, national or international - targeted recruiting strategies, attractive framework conditions and modern personnel development are now in demand! The mechanical and plant engineering sector is already suffering from a shortage of young talent. Added to this is demographic change: around a quarter of the industry's workforce will retire in the next ten years. In order to remain internationally competitive, companies need to attract and retain the best talent.
New work concepts, digitalized workplaces, changing employee expectations: The world of work is undergoing rapid change, placing high demands on politics, society and companies. But what does this mean in concrete terms? How can companies prepare for change and what do they need to do to take advantage of it?

Knowledge management and skills development
As a result of demographic change, enormous amounts of knowledge are flowing out of companies. This knowledge needs to be preserved and made available to future employees. The guide "The knowledge database" supports mechanical engineering companies in the various project phases when setting up a knowledge management database.

Why is mental health a strategic success factor in mechanical engineering companies?
Mental illness is one of the most common causes of incapacity for work and early retirement today. Investing in leadership, team climate and culture reduces absenteeism and strengthens employee motivation, innovation and loyalty.

"Mobile working abroad" has become a hot topic for companies that want to attract qualified specialists and managers based outside Germany. But what needs to be considered?
Work assignments and business trips within Europe are subject to strict bureaucratic rules and are anything but trivial in terms of preparation and implementation. Reporting obligations, A1 certificates and the Posted Workers Directive must be taken into account when planning.

In economically challenging times, companies are often faced with the difficult task of optimizing their personnel costs. A recent publication provides an initial overview of a wide range of measures that can be implemented, even in the short term, such as the targeted reduction of overtime or the introduction of short-time working through to staff reductions.
In the event of an increasing lack of orders and underutilization of capacity, companies and employees can make use of the instrument of short-time work with short-time allowance. The focus RECHT brochure "Short-time work and short-time allowance" provides an initial overview of the most important requirements for the introduction of short-time work and the granting of short-time allowance.
The economic downturn is having a huge impact on the economy. Many companies are under immediate pressure to act. Depending on the severity of the corporate crisis, various options for action are conceivable. The most drastic measure, staff reduction, is associated with various legal hurdles. The focus RECHT brochure"Dismissal for operational reasons" summarizes the most important points to consider and can serve as a checklist when staff reductions through dismissals for operational reasons are on the agenda.
